In this Chapter, Rizal has to cut and rewrite his novel due to financial crisis. Only a few person knew that
there is a missing chapter in Noli me Tangere but Rizal still delete this chapter without affecting the story
of the novel. He killed Elias in the story but later on he regret it. He said that he apologized for killing
Elias instead of Ibarra, Elias is more fitted to be a main character that Ibarra because he is the most
qualified for being a successful man. The missing chapter is about Elias and Salome. Salome is the
sweetheart of Elias. Elias is hiding in the authority, when they meet Salome at the lake she asked Elias to
come with her and live to the Mindoro with her relatives. Elias refused and asked Salome to find other
honorable and respectable man, one that she deserves who can truly make her happy.

Rizal and Viola ride in train in their journey. They go to Dresden and went to Floral Exhibit. They visited
Dr. Adolph Meyer and the Meseum of Art for Prometheus Bound. At the floral exhibit they met Dr. Jagor
and he advise them that they had to sent a wire to Bluementritt before going to him. At Leitmeritz, Rizal
and Bluementritt finally met. Bluememtritt helped them to get a room at hotel krebs. They enjoy the
warm hospitality of his friend family. They went to beer garden and so on. They went to Prague, Brunn,
Vienna, Lintz, Salzburg, Munich, Nuremberg, Ulm, Stuttgart, Baden, Rheinfall, Switzerland, Geneva and
finally at Madrid. They visited Italy and finally at St. Peter's Square. At last, he prepared to return to his
home in Calamba
